My ex-husband wants custody and we are moving out of state

My ex-husband has some visitation of our two boys (8 & 9). My husband and I are moving from NY to AZ due to military and career changes. The boys want to live with us (as they do now) and their baby sister. My ex is getting out of control and is scaring the boys to the point that they don't wabt to visit let alone live with him. We are willing to fly them back for a visit with their birth father once a month, but he won't take the deal. What can we do. My orders state I have to report to my new unit in 3 weeks!!! I'm not leaving my sons behind!

Re: My ex-husband wants custody and we are moving out of state

You have to make application to the Family Court for modification of custody and visitation rights, in essence giving you permission to move out of New York.
